Dish Cloth, Textile No. 9 - Sashiko decor and graphic design100% linen dishcloth or napkin by Danish textile artist Karin Carlander. The linen is spun from flax naturally grown and retted on the ground from fields stretching from Caen in France to Belgium and Amsterdam. Each textile has woven selvedges as an important reference to hand weaving and the artistic process. Because linen acts as a natural preservative, this towel may also be used to wrap bread to preserve freshness.
